Output 5ec7a6d617382e2fd654a98350fcb29884d2311d0c1ea42d6034d2c1435b1d0d:4

value
213221
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69c57ec15a5cfdb4d41d31569ac5fe46e480c62a OP_EQUAL
address
3BLHTtVouQ5qBHaUYF6DkZcGQ4WT4dzibT
transaction
5ec7a6d617382e2fd654a98350fcb29884d2311d0c1ea42d6034d2c1435b1d0d
spent
true